From e799f2c76f2f120dad8d0470a19727fd872a54db Mon Sep 17 00:00:00 2001 From: Kovid Goyal Date: Tue, 25 Mar 2008 02:51:07 +0000 Subject: [PATCH] Fix viewer lockups when launching from GUI --- src/libprs500/parallel.py | 5 +---- 1 file changed, 1 insertion(+), 4 deletions(-) diff --git a/src/libprs500/parallel.py b/src/libprs500/parallel.py index 412a062dd1..efd9a67cf8 100644 --- a/src/libprs500/parallel.py +++ b/src/libprs500/parallel.py @@ -112,11 +112,8 @@ class Server(object): cmd = prefix + 'from libprs500.parallel import run_job; run_job(\'%s\')'%binascii.hexlify(job_data) if not monitor: - p = popen([python, '-c', cmd], stdout=subprocess.PIPE, stdin=subprocess.PIPE, + popen([python, '-c', cmd], stdout=subprocess.PIPE, stdin=subprocess.PIPE, stderr=subprocess.PIPE) - p.stdout.close() - p.stdin.close() - p.stderr.close() return output = open(os.path.join(job_dir, 'output.txt'), 'wb')